Parents may be surprised that Harper slaps Jodi across the face to stop her from eating carbs before the pageant β while played for comedy, it's a physical moment tied to body-image pressure that some families may want to discuss rather than laugh past.
About Tall Girl
"Tall Girl" is a teen coming-of-age comedy about Jodi, a 6'1" high schooler who has spent her life being teased for her height, as she learns to embrace her body and stand up for herself. The film follows her budding romance with a Swedish exchange student, her complicated feelings for a longtime admirer, and her journey toward self-acceptance culminating in a Homecoming speech. The tone is light, comedic, and heartfelt, aimed at teens navigating body image and social pressure.
Family Takeaways from Tall Girl
What it gets right
- βThe film delivers a clear body-positivity message through Jodi's climactic Homecoming speech where she embraces her height instead of hiding from it.
- βIt shows meaningful sisterly growth when Harper realizes her sister matters more than winning a pageant.

The film's central message revolves around Jodi learning to embrace her uniqueness through her supportive family's unconditional love. Her parents consistently encourage self-acceptance and confidence, making family support the emotional core of her growth.
